Output 5105e25d626ff632d21364caa2e570c4ef6b5302615192cd39c6e58da2d7784e:10

value
24021110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d07a5e06e84e791c93c8dfa9aa8dd6389ed3ee93 OP_EQUAL
address
3LhM4fzNyNJ4Gqcf6f42T3MJCQ3FmvqVPa
transaction
5105e25d626ff632d21364caa2e570c4ef6b5302615192cd39c6e58da2d7784e
spent
true